Title: Flac+SRC+Burwen+Electri-Q+Convolver?
Post by: brucemck2 on December 24, 2006, 03:44:26 pm
I'm currently using Foobar on a 1.6 dual core laptop with a 500gb FLAC media library to feed an Maudio Transit device (an Empirical Audio USB to coax converter) via ASIO. (That feeds my home theater processor via a coax input.)

I really like the SRC upsampler that Empirical provided: takes 16/44.1 and converts to 24/96; greatly improves sound quality IME

I'd like to try the Burwen Bobcat resampling/PEQ software upstream of the SRC upsampler, but that requires a DirectX connection. 
(Link: http://www.burwenbobcat.com/Pro_Products.html )

I'd also like to use a minimum phase parametric EQ like Electi-Q (A plug in works in Winamp:  http://www.aixcoustic.com/index.php?id=3 .  Not sure if this is a directX plug in or not.)

I'd also like to experiment with Convolver software to do room correction, but that's for a later day!

Will JRiver support all of: (a) a large FLAC library; (b) ASIO output; (c) SRC plug in; (d) Bobcat via directx; and later; (e) a high end PEQ plug in like Electi-Q; and (f) convolver software?

Title: Re: Flac+SRC+Burwen+Electri-Q+Convolver?
Post by: JimH on December 24, 2006, 03:55:37 pm
MC will support ASIO and libraries of several hundred thousand files.  FLAC support is available with scthom's plug-in on this board.

DirectX plug-ins can be used.  I'm not familiar with the specific plug-ins you mention, but you may not need them.
